Output 8de75662a8a517ddff1d5de8d8193bd2bff76fa5100eba3b588f21a85959c644:0

value
189404904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fca41fdbe5496d771dbb7bea6a2aa347ac0d94d OP_EQUAL
address
MDiT6ddHUZKi964ZZxhmTciT3rSL32yY6A
transaction
8de75662a8a517ddff1d5de8d8193bd2bff76fa5100eba3b588f21a85959c644
spent
true